First impressions are usually lasting. For Torey Lovullo, the first-year manager of the Arizona Diamondbacks, that reaction appears to be as enduring as it is important.
Before Saturday’s game against the San Diego Padres at the Peoria Sports Complex, Lovullo told Venom Strikes that his camp is off to a commendable start. The nature of wins and losses in spring games is superfluous to decision-makers, and the opening two weeks of training camp for the Diamondbacks is no exception.
Throughout the spring, Lovullo said many times he discounts the win-loss numbers and standings are clearly meaningless.
